Meth house raid nets four

March 16– Four suspects were arrested on drug charges following a raid on a house near Sardis, Hardin County Sheriff Sammy Davidson said today.

Michael K. Webster, 38, the occupant of the residence at 1360 Hurricane Drive, was charged with initiation of methamphetamine manufacture, two counts of possession with intent, possession of drug paraphernalia and simple possession of marijuana. Bond was set at $100,000, he said.

Three others at the residence were also taken into custody as a result of the March 11 execution of a warrant obtained by the Tennessee Highway Patrol. The search involved Hardin County deputies and state troopers, according to the sheriff.

 

James R. Vaughn, 51, 275 Shoreline Drive, Sardis, is facing charges of initiation of meth manufacture, possession with intent, possession of drug paraphernalia and simple possession of marijuana. Bond was set at $75,000.

Matthew T. Moody, 21, 930 Tenn. 114, Scotts Hill, was charged with promotion of meth manufacture and initiation of meth manufacture. Bond was set at $50,000.

Jeffery W. Hutton, 49, 1685 Hutton Road, Sardis, is facing prosecution on charges of initiation of meth manufacture, possession with intent, possession of drug paraphernalia and simple possession of marijuana. Bond was set at $50,000.
